OBJECTIVE
The Activity/Recreation Assistant supports the efforts of the Activity/Recreation Director in the assessing, selecting, organizing, and implementing of activity/recreational services to address the individualized needs and interests of the overall patient population within the center.
ACTIVITY/RECREATION ASSISTANT RESPONSIBILITIES
- Assists in the development and delivery of activity/recreational programs to promote the patients' opportunities for engaging in normal life enhancement pursuits and to increase and/or maintain functioning levels.
- Maintains precautions/limitations list on each patient.
- Encourages patient participation in group and individual activities including arts/crafts, community outings, religious activities, intellectual/educational activities, community/center service activities, recreational activities, etc.
QUALIFICATIONS
- High School Diploma with course work in recreation is desirable; Completion of a state approved activity-training course is preferred but not required.
- Previous experience in leading recreational activities, arts/crafts, intellectual/educational activities, community outings, etc., desired.
